6 TB SAS hard drive spinning at 7200 rpm in a 3.5 inch form factor for HPE MSA SAN storage
The HPE MSA 6TB SAS drive is built for integration with HPE MSA SAN Storage systems. It serves environments that require high-capacity bulk storage on a 12Gb/s SAS interface. The 3.5-inch form factor fits standard LFF drive bays in compatible arrays. This unit is intended for administrators expanding midline storage tiers.
The midline class operates at a 7200 rpm spindle speed, which determines its typical thermal profile and acoustic output in a populated enclosure. Power draw scales with the 6 TB capacity during sustained read or write workloads. The SAS 12Gb/s interface negotiates link speed automatically with the controller. No active cooling components are included on the drive itself.

Mount the 3.5 inch drive in a compatible LFF bay, connect the dual-port SAS 12Gb/s cables, then run the array configuration utility to assign the 6 TB volume; skipping the utility leaves the drive invisible to the controller.
The 7200 rpm midline drive has no user-serviceable parts; plan replacement when SMART attributes report reallocated sectors or when the HPE MSA firmware flags predictive failure during routine health checks.
The 12Gb/s SAS interface and 7200 rpm spindle cap sequential throughput; sustained writes will saturate the mechanical media rate before the SAS link becomes the bottleneck.
